WebJun 25, 2024 · Vito Palazzolo, previously based in the Western Cape, was once viewed as one of the most powerful figures in the Italian mafia, Cosa Nostra, and was suspected of having ties to top local politicians and police. Now, after decades of chasing, Italian authorities are moving in on money linked to him in South Africa.
